habilitation in Latin

habilitation in Latin is habilitatio.

habilitation in Latin

habilitatio
noun
An academic qualification, prerequiring a PhD, required in order to gain tenure as a professor in some European universities; a thesis or dissertation presented to achieve the qualification.
